About the role

Have you ever wanted a career with purpose?

Every day, in every way, we bring real heart to work. It's what drives us to deliver our refreshingly different commitment to supporting older New Zealanders to live longer, healthier, happier lives.

As one of New Zealand's leading aged care and retirement living providers, Bupa operates 40 care homes and 35 retirement villages across the country. Behind every home and village is a team committed to creating safe, welcoming environments for our residents and communities.

Join an organisation where you can combine professional excellence with meaningful impact, while growing your career within a global healthcare company.

The Opportunity

This is an exciting opportunity to join a global healthcare organisation with a substantial and diverse property portfolio spanning New Zealand. Based in our Newmarket office, with regular nationwide travel, you will lead Bupa's national property asset management function across our retirement village and care home portfolio.

As National Property Manager, you will play a critical leadership role in ensuring our portfolio remains safe, compliant, sustainable and fit for purpose. You will lead a national team spanning multiple regions, drive consistent property asset management practices, and oversee the delivery of maintenance, refurbishment and capital programmes that support both operational performance and resident experience.

This role offers a unique opportunity to influence the long-term performance of a significant national portfolio while making a meaningful difference to the lives of older New Zealanders.

About You

As a leader in your field, you will be able to demonstrate experience operating in a large, complex organisation with a multi‑site property / asset portfolio, coupled with grounded commercial acumen and ability to balance the strategic long term and immediate asset priorities while delivering results.

Additionally, you will be able to demonstrate:

Tertiary qualified in property, facilities / asset management, civil engineering, construction management or related field

A minimum 12+ years' experience in property, facilities, or asset management, including 3+ years in a leadership role managing multi-site or geographically dispersed teams

People leadership, including mentoring, coaching and building capability

A strong track record in health and safety and asset compliance management, preferably within a regulated or high-compliance-risk environment

Exceptional stakeholder skills with an ability to navigate complexity across multiple stakeholders

Experience with asset or work order management systems
